Job Title: Director of OperationsBusiness Line: Critical Care (Specialty/ER animal hospitals)
At Rarebreed Veterinary Partners, we seek to elevate the human experience by advancing the well-being of pets, their people, and the professionals who care for them. We believe the work our hospital teams do deepens the human-animal bond and enriches our human experience. Across the company, we work as one team to provide compassionate, accessible veterinary care that inspires lasting trust with pet parents, and the person in this job plays a critical role in delivering upon that mission. We're a dedicated and hard-working bunch, and we take our work seriously...but we're also looking for people who enjoy the journey and want to have fun along the way!
The Critical Care Director of Operations is an integral part of the Rarebreed hospital success team, overseeing operations at large Specialty/ER animal hospitals in the Northeast. This role holds P&L responsibility for $35m+ and has full accountability and empowerment for delivering patient care, people and hospital business outcomes, hiring and retention, and overall field leadership. We are open to making this a Sr. Director role for candidates with deeper experience and a demonstrated history of achievement.
We're looking for a person who has experiences and traits that look like some combination of the following:
- A field operations leader with hospital and/or multi-site experience in veterinary medicine.
- A veterinary doctor who has practiced clinically and/or led hospitals from a field operations seat.
- A leader who knows how to grow animal hospitals through doctor hiring and retention, new client acquisition, referral relationship development, and enhanced veterinary services in a specialty and emergency setting.
- A commercially-oriented, outcomes-focused leader who has demonstrated achievement at a high level while bringing a certain humbleness, curiosity, willingness to learn, and team -focus to this role.
- A go-getter willing to travel within the Northeast (and preferably lives in the region) to be onsite frequently, since that's where the real action happens.
- An experienced mentor and developer of people, ready to come alongside other leaders and to make each other better.
- A teammate who is ready to pursue excellence, embrace change, act with purpose, thrive together, and lead with love as we support our partner hospitals.
